The Danish equity market, led by the OMX Copenhagen 25, has demonstrated resilience in the current interest rate environment, driven primarily by the outsised weight of Novo Nordisk A/S and the pharmaceutical sector. However, rotation dynamics within the index and diverging performances across Nordic exchanges present both challenges and opportunities for equity research consumers.
